Decision 3 — gusts now descend. Cloth pressure goes with dot(wind, normal); a
flat panel's normal points at the sky, so in a perfectly horizontal wind the
dot is ~0 and "lie it flat and ignore the storm" was the cheapest winning rig.
A gust front is descending air, not just faster air. Per-gust downdraft
fraction in storm JSON (storm_02 0.3, storm_01 0.18, default 0.25, validated
0..1), each gust varying 0.6-1.4x. Peak downdraft in storm_02 is 4.4 m/s, 17%
of the horizontal. Lane B: the cloth-side assert is yours.

The vertical draws from its OWN rng stream, and there's an assert pinning
that: pulling it from the main stream would shift every subsequent (t0, pow)
and silently re-time storms Lane A has already hand-verified. Their carabiner
still blows at t=45.4 and cascades at t=56.

speedAt() stays horizontal — an anemometer doesn't read falling air, and a
wind meter that spikes because a gust is descending reads as a bug.

Fog: dispose() captured scene.fog by reference and step() mutates that object
in place, so restoring it restored nothing (Lane A caught it). Now captured by
value, and fog we created ourselves is removed rather than left behind.
